A New Design Paradigm for Inbody Wireless Charging
Invention Summary:
Each year, millions of patients improve their quality of life through medical implants. However, the implants require batteries which need to be replaced on a regular basis through surgery, introducing extra complications, cost and risk.

Signal Transmission Enabling Secret Communications
Invention Summary:
Most modern secure communications systems today use cryptography to make a message unintelligible to an eavesdropper. This process coms with a cost: it lowers the maximum data rate, and can be computationally expensive. In addition, it requires complex encryption key sharing and management systems.
